Oracle
 sql >> Baza danych >  >> RDS >> Oracle

Dobra praktyka otwierania/zamykania połączeń w aplikacji asp.net?

Niemal powszechnie połączenia z bazą danych powinny być obsługiwane w następujący sposób:Otwieraj tak późno, jak to możliwe i zamykaj tak szybko, jak to możliwe. Otwieraj i zamykaj w przypadku wielu zapytań/aktualizacji... nie myśl, że pozostawienie go otwartego cokolwiek cię uratuje. Ponieważ łączenie połączeń generalnie bardzo dobrze radzi sobie z zarządzaniem połączeniami.

Dobrze jest mieć kilka/kilka połączeń otwartych/zamkniętych podczas produkcji jednej strony. Próba utrzymania jednego połączenia między odsłonami strony byłaby bardzo zła ... nie rób tego w żadnych okolicznościach.

Zasadniczo, w przypadku puli połączeń (domyślnie włączonych dla prawie wszystkich dostawców), „zamknięcie” połączenia faktycznie po prostu zwalnia je z powrotem do puli w celu ponownego użycia. Próba samodzielnego utrzymania go otwartego zawiąże cenne połączenia.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. przekazać tablicę do procedury oracle

  2. Jak wykonać funkcję w Oracle z parametrami

  3. Podstawowa tabela audytu wyzwalaczy Oracle

  4. Jak zaktualizować tabelę w Oracle?

  5. Wyświetl listę wszystkich funkcji w bazie danych Oracle